Breaking News: Price of Vanity for ex-Miss Argentina – Death
Posted by: nathanielinbrazil

Buenos Aires :: Argentina | updated Wed Dec 02 07:41:15 -0800 2009 | health-news

A former beauty queen from Argentina has died after complications from a cosmetic surgery to her buttocks. Solange Magnano, 38, died of a pulmonary embolism on Sunday three days following a gluteoplasty in Buenos Aires. The procedure involves solution injections...
